<strong dir="0gmh7c"></strong><small dropzone="9fi_kw"></small><sub id="mqoogc"></sub><em draggable="9vmz12"></em><strong dropzone="h2y5d5"></strong><style lang="nm4omj"></style><em draggable="gv92kz"></em><noscript id="1r88t0"></noscript><ol dir="nhy9no"></ol><sub dir="8hap2c"></sub><code lang="om7sxp"></code><style lang="dbfbmh"></style><area draggable="r5_kku"></area><dfn draggable="v42tbh"></dfn><ins lang="yku9gp"></ins><big draggable="qqcvia"></big><code dropzone="4t12ld"></code><center dropzone="hinnu1"></center><code draggable="ib8laq"></code><noframes lang="4q3tei">

    深入解析区块链钱包地址原理:安全性、构建过

          发布时间:2024-12-25 20:20:46

          区块链钱包地址的基本概念

          区块链钱包地址是用户在区块链网络中进行交易和存储数字资产的身份标识。它类似于传统银行账户号码,但由于区块链技术的去中心化特性,钱包地址并不指向特定的用户或个人信息,而是由一串字符生成的唯一标识符。区块链钱包的地址涉及密钥对的生成,其中包括公钥和私钥。这种设计使得用户可以安全地接收和发送数字货币,同时保障其隐私和安全性。

          一个钱包地址的生成依赖于某种加密算法,如椭圆曲线加密(ECC)。通常,一个典型的区块链地址看起来像一串随机的字母和数字,长度一般为26到35个字符,这样的结构使得地址在网络中易于传输,同时又能保持其唯一性。

          钱包地址的构建过程

          钱包地址的构建是一个经过精密设计的过程,涉及多个步骤和算法。在比特币等区块链系统中,钱包地址的生成通常如下所示:

          1. **密钥对生成**:首先,用户需要生成一对密钥:公钥和私钥。私钥是一个随机生成的长字符串,通常为256位的二进制数。用户需要严格保管好私钥,因为拥有私钥就意味着拥有相应的资产。公钥则是通过椭圆曲线加密算法从私钥中导出的。

          2. **公钥哈希**:生成公钥后,通过哈希算法(如SHA-256)对公钥进行处理,得到一个短一些的哈希值。接着,再使用RIPEMD-160算法对SHA-256哈希的输出进行进一步处理,生成160位的哈希值(20字节),这个哈希值被称为公钥哈希(Public Key Hash)。

          3. **地址生成**:为了生成最终的区块链地址,接下来需要对公钥哈希进行一定的编码,包括版本前缀和校验和。比特币地址通常会以"1"或"3"开头,取决于地址的类型,分别对应P2PKH和P2SH地址。校验和则通过对上一步生成的字符串进行两次SHA-256哈希计算得到。输出的前四个字节将附加到生成的地址末尾,确保地址的完整性和有效性。

          钱包地址的安全性考量

          区块链钱包地址的安全性是数字资产保护的核心。为了提升钱包的安全性,用户需要对私钥的保护给予高度重视。以下是一些提升安全性的做法:

          1. **硬件钱包**:使用硬件钱包可以将私钥存储在物理设备上,与互联网隔离,从而减少黑客攻击的风险。常见的硬件钱包品牌包括Ledger和Trezor,它们提供多重加密和两步验证功能,增强了安全性。

          2. **冷存储**:冷存储是指将数字资产存储在不连接互联网的方式,如纸钱包或离线设备。这样即便设备被病毒侵入,用户的资产仍然会保持安全。

          3. **定期备份**:用户需定期备份他们的钱包信息,包括私钥或助记词。如果因设备故障或意外丢失而造成资产损失,备份可以帮助恢复钱包信息。

          4. **启用双重验证**:某些钱包提供双重验证功能,旨在增加安全性。在进行交易时,用户需要通过手机应用或电子邮件确认交易,以防止未授权访问。

          区块链钱包地址的实际应用

          区块链钱包地址不仅是存储和转移数字资产的工具,还涉及多个实际应用。以下是一些关键的应用场景:

          1. **跨境支付**:区块链钱包地址促进了全球范围内的便捷支付服务。用户可以通过汇款使用数字货币,而省去传统金融机构的高额手续费和时间延误。

          2. **智能合约**:在以太坊等支持智能合约的平台上,钱包地址用于自动化合同执行。不同方在合约中可以设定条件,当条件满足时,数字资产会自动转移到指定的钱包地址中。

          3. **去中心化金融(DeFi)**:在DeFi生态中,钱包地址被广泛用于借贷、交易和收益农业等活动。用户可以通过连接去中心化交易所(DEX)进行数字资产交易,所有的操作都由符合特定规则的智能合约完成。

          4. **NFT市场**:在非同质化代币(NFT)市场中,钱包地址同样扮演着重要角色。用户通过钱包购买、出售和交易数字艺术品及其他NFT,确保资产所有权的转移及记录。

          相关问题探讨

          如何安全管理区块链钱包的私钥

          私钥是用户在区块链系统中控制资产的唯一证据。若私钥失落或泄露,用户资产即有可能遭受损失,因此如何有效管理私钥至关重要。

          1. **保护私钥的存储**:用户首先应找到一个安全的地方存储私钥。通常比较推荐使用硬件钱包或纸钱包。硬件钱包可保持私钥脱离互联网,极大降低被黑客攻击的风险。而纸钱包则需妥善保管,不可轻易丢弃或暴露在外。

          2. **避免云存储**:尽管云存储便捷,但其安全性较低。用户切忌将私钥存储在云端服务中。无论多么强大的密码都未必能保护私钥的安全性,建议将其写在纸上或加密后再存储。

          3. **使用密码管理工具**:对于需要频繁访问私钥的用户,可以考虑使用密码管理工具。这些工具加密存储用户的敏感信息,并经过多重验证后方可访问。但即便如此,部分用户仍需保持警惕,确保采用成熟安全的工具,如1Password或Bitwarden。

          4. **定期更新及备份**:用户应养成定期备份自己私钥的习惯。若在储存工具中获得一个新的私钥,及时将其备份。务必将备份的资料保存在多个地理位置,减小由于环境因素引发数据丢失的风险。

          区块链钱包地址的隐私保护机制

          尽管区块链技术被认为是透明的,但当涉及到钱包地址时,它们所传达的信息却相对有限,主要取决于使用情况。为保障用户隐私,区块链钱包采取了以下几种方式:

          1. **地址重用策略**:在区块链上,每次交易生成一个新的地址,有助于提高用户的隐私保护。用户应避免在同一地址接收多笔交易,统一地址的提现可能会导致资产流转的可追溯性。应按需生成新地址以维持隐私。

          2. **混合服务**:有些服务提供所谓的“混合器”,它们会将大量用户的交易混合在一起,使得交易更难以追踪。这种方式可以使某个具体钱包地址的隐私得到一定程度的保护,从而降低被分析的风险。

          3. **隐私币的使用**:某些数字货币,如Monero和Zcash,为保障用户隐私进行了特别设计。这些加密货币采用不同的方法遮蔽交易细节,且保留资产保密性,这使得其成为关注隐私用户的理想选择。

          4. **多重地址管理**:有效的多重地址管理可以减少交易被追踪的风险。建议用户在不同的场景下使用不同的钱包地址。例如,经营者可安排一个地址用于收取客户的付款,而用户日常购买时则使用另一个地址。

          区块链钱包地址的未来发展趋势

          随着区块链技术的持续创新,钱包地址的设计和管理也在不断演变。未来的发展趋势可能体现在以下几个方面:

          1. **跨链钱包的崛起**:随着多种区块链的兴起,用户对跨链交易的需求不断增加。未来的钱包地址将呈现出跨链功能,通过单一地址实现对不同区块链的支持,简化用户的操作流程。

          2. **隐私保护技术的提升**:随着隐私风险的显现,相关技术将不断发展,隐私保护将成为重点。比如更高强度的加密算法、隐藏交易信息的技术等将被纳入设计中。

          3. **用户体验的改善**:钱包的用户体验预计也会大幅提升,包括更友好的界面和更简便的操作流程。此外,将会有更多创新的方式存储和管理私钥,来提升用户的安全感和信任度。

          4. **智能合约与钱包的深度结合**:未来钱包地址与智能合约的结合将更加紧密。用户能够通过钱包直接创建和管理智能合约,实现更高效的资产管理和交易。

          综上所述,区块链钱包地址是区块链生态中至关重要的一部分,理解其原理及相关问题有助于用户更好地保护和管理数字资产。随着技术的发展,其安全性和便利性都将不断增强。

          分享 :
                          
                              
                          author

                          tpwallet

                          TokenPocket是全球最大的数字货币钱包,支持包括BTC, ETH, BSC, TRON, Aptos, Polygon, Solana, OKExChain, Polkadot, Kusama, EOS等在内的所有主流公链及Layer 2,已为全球近千万用户提供可信赖的数字货币资产管理服务,也是当前DeFi用户必备的工具钱包。

                          
                                  
                          
                              

                          相关新闻

                          全面解析:如何为虚拟币
                          2024-09-17
                          全面解析:如何为虚拟币

                          引言 随着区块链技术的飞速发展,虚拟币(尤其是比特币、以太坊等主流数字货币)受到了越来越多人的关注。为了...

                          全面解析虚拟货币钱包:
                          2024-09-28
                          全面解析虚拟货币钱包:

                          引言 随着虚拟货币的快速发展,越来越多的人开始接触并投资于比特币、以太坊等数字资产。为了安全、便捷地管理...

                          全面解析比特币钱包手机
                          2024-09-25
                          全面解析比特币钱包手机

                          引言 比特币(Bitcoin)作为一种数字货币,自2009年推出以来,逐渐被世界各地的投资者和普通用户所接受。随着其使...

                          探究数字钱包转账费用:
                          2024-09-28
                          探究数字钱包转账费用:

                          在当今数字化的时代,数字钱包逐渐成为人们日常支付和转账的重要工具。无论是商家接受支付,抑或个人之间的资...